Q.152
Medium
Error Detection
Identify the error: 'The committee have decided to postpone the meeting due to unforeseen circumstances.'
A have should be has
B postpone should be postponed
C meeting should be meetings
D No error
Correct Answer:
A. have should be has
Explanation:
'Committee' is a collective noun treated as singular in modern usage, requiring 'has' not 'have'.

Q.155
Medium
Error Detection
Identify the error: 'Each of the employees have received their annual bonus and appreciated the company's gesture.'
A have should be has
B their should be his or her
C appreciated should be appreciates
D No error
Correct Answer:
A. have should be has
Explanation:
'Each' is singular and requires 'has' instead of 'have'. Although 'their' is acceptable in modern usage for singular indefinite pronouns.

Q.159
Medium
Error Detection
Correct the sentence: 'The inflation rate has risen considerably; therefore the central bank is taking stringent monetary measures.'
A The inflation rate has risen considerably; therefore, the central bank is taking stringent monetary measures.
B The inflation rate has risen considerably. Therefore the central bank is taking stringent monetary measures.
C The inflation rate has risen considerably; consequently the central bank is taking stringent monetary measures.
D The inflation rate risen considerably; therefore the central bank is taking stringent monetary measures.
Correct Answer:
A. The inflation rate has risen considerably; therefore, the central bank is taking stringent monetary measures.
Explanation:
A conjunction like 'therefore' used after a semicolon requires a comma. Option A corrects this punctuation error.
